Bosch dishwashers have been rated the quietest and most dependable dishwashers in several appliance-reliability surveys. Bosch’s best engineered, Energy Star-labeled SHX98M09UC model is considered the quietest and most energy-efficient dishwasher in the US. This appliance will clean your dishes well, a feature it has in common with a large number of lower priced machines.
The flexibility and general efficiency of this dishwasher is what makes it special, though. The adjustable dish racks include fold-down tines and also a cup shelf which give you some enormous flexibility as far as employing that space. Since you are also able to use a quick-wash cycle or half-load cycle, you could dictate your power usage, and the dishwasher itself uses a soil sensor to allow it to make intelligent changes in the water usage. You can purchase all of these options in a attractive, stainless steel sheath with covered controls for a measly $1,550.
Yes, Virginia, there are less expensive possibilities. At the other end of that spectrum is the much cheaper Whirlpool DU1055XTVQ. This model, also Energy Star rated, scours dishes just as effectively as Bosch’s top- rated dishwasher, and additionally has adjustable tines for loading flexibility. This model has four wash cycles, none of them being a half-load cycle, although it does have a delay-start function. The main pieces are plastic and can not put up with any real abuse, and this machine can be a bit noisy. If you would like a few more conveniences although you would rather not raid your retirement funds, Kenmore offers a very good mid-priced dishwasher which should prove both well made and reasonably priced. The Energy Star rated Kenmore 13742 is wonderfully quiet and energy-efficient. It has delay start as well as quick-wash settings which allow you to employ both your time and energy intelligently. The removable second story dish rack comes with fold down tines and can additionally be raised or lowered to adjust to different sizes of dishes. This Kenmore may not be the best dishwasher on the market, although for $560, it will likely be the most machine you can acquire for your dollar right now.
